The future backwards method is a powerful tool that can help you unlock innovation and create user-centered designs. By starting with the future and working backwards, you can identify potential problems and opportunities, and develop solutions that meet the needs of your users.
The future backwards method has many benefits, including the ability to identify potential problems before they arise, create solutions that meet the needs of your users, and make informed decisions. By working backwards from the future, you can also reduce the risk of investing in solutions that may not work, and increase the chances of success.
The future backwards method involves several steps, including defining the problem, identifying potential solutions, prototyping, and testing. By following these steps, you can create designs that are both innovative and user-centered.
Now that you know the benefits and steps of the future backwards method, it's time to put it into practice. Start by defining the problem you want to solve, and then work backwards to identify potential solutions. Create prototypes and test them with your users, and refine your designs based on their feedback.
